A gas leak in Westlake caused a massive evacuation of 200 people from the area Tuesday morning.
A 2-inch hole in a gas line was caused by construction workers in the area. After the leak occurred at 1287 Westlake Avenue North, an eight-story building to the north of the site was evacuated — about 200 people.
Firefighters were notified of the gas leak at around 10:20 a.m. Tuesday.
Puget Sound Energy responded to the scene. The gas leak was sealed within an hour.
